The spring rendezvous by Pêche et Compétition
Hosted by the Pêche et Compétition association, the April flea market at the City Parc in Sarrians is a popular spring gathering for Comtat Venaissin bargain hunters. On Sunday 19 April 2026, the esplanade on avenue Paul Cézanne welcomes private sellers and visitors. Stand fee €10 per 5 metres, in a village renowned for its AOC Ventoux vineyards.
The Sarrians City Parc flea market, organized by Pêche et Compétition, traditionally opens the season of major spring bargain-hunting days in this Vaucluse wine village. For 2026, the date is Sunday 19 April, avenue Paul Cézanne.
Stalls display typical Provençal cellar bric-a-brac: tableware, books, clothing, toys, farming tools, trinkets, small furniture and vinyl records. Prices remain affordable in a laid-back atmosphere.
At the heart of the Comtat Venaissin, Sarrians (6,300 inhabitants) is a farming village where vines are central. The terroir, classified AOC Ventoux and AOC Côtes du Rhône Villages, produces renowned reds and rosés.
